logo

Output 8576c942bf359e915cfc1b72814d185749718a1a3fba7a04d85458f89ef0c137:132

value
580628
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3a364c86be5f78000c4395ef13bf8580395d046 OP_EQUAL
address
3NSf3t5GNUXR7KeaEAcuVZUdG4cavgyDSJ
transaction
8576c942bf359e915cfc1b72814d185749718a1a3fba7a04d85458f89ef0c137